发明名称 AXIAL-FLOW TYPE GAS LASER
摘要 PURPOSE:To reduce vibrations, to make it possible to neglect the effect which is exerted by a thermal expansion on resonance means and to contrive to improve the output of a laser and the stability of a mode by a method wherein a resonator is constituted into a structure wherein the resonance means are supported in such a way that the parallelism of the resonance means and the interval between the resonance means are held constant and discharge tube supporting means for supporting a discharge tube are not directly fixed on the resonance means and mirror supporting means. CONSTITUTION:A resonator is constituted into a structure wherein a pair of resonator plates 10a and 10b having a mirror for laser oscillation use are fixed by supporting rods 11 made of a material having a small thermal expansion coefficient in such a way that the interval between the plates 10a and 10b and the parallelism of the plates 10a and 10b are held. This resonator part is fixed on a base 4 by the plates 10a and 10b through rubber vibration insulators 3. A discharge tube 5 is mounted to discharge tube holding plates 6 and the plates 10 and 10b through 0-rings and the plates 6 are directly fixed on the base 4 with good accuracy in such a way that the center axis of the tube 5 is superposed on an optical axis.
